What to do you need from the developer?

Before you start to search for a developer, be sure that you understand the scope of the project. Will yourequire a custom WordPress theme, or to have a custom plugin built? Will you use an existing theme, do you have a design in place? What does the scope of your project look like? If you aren’t sure how much development work is involved in a particular project then you will need to lean on your developer to help you to properly create a scope of work.

 

Ask your WordPress developer the right questions

There are a number of questions that you should and can ask your developer candidate before moving forward and signing a contract. When this developer answers these questions, pay attention, try to gauge their communication style and the depth of their answers. This will give you a window into how they work, their expertise and willingness for open communication.

Questions that should not be skipped include:

  • What guarantee or warranty do you offer for your work?
  • What happens if you go over project scope?
  • Will you build a responsive website?
  • How do you plan to secure the website?
  • Will the website include a back-up solution?
  • Can we see your portfolio? Can you provide references?
  • Will you ensure that the website’s back-end is user friendly?
  • What is your maintenance policy moving forward?
  • Do you provide a project estimate before signing?

 

Focus on their specialties and previous work

There are a number of things you not only want but need in a developer. A great developer will have the expertise to build your website, they should be experienced, communicative, and timely. The best tip we can give you when choosing a developer is to ask about their specialties and ask for examples of their work. This will give you an idea of what their capabilities are, what their quality of work entails and will help match their skill-set to your needs.
